#b7e372 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7e372 is composed of 71.8% red, 89%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.8%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 83.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 66.9%. #b7e372 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#6fc700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#b7e372
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040601 is the darkest color, while #fafd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7e372
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abafa6 is the less saturated color, while #bdfd58 is the most saturated one.
